A Delegation of the Azerbaijani Bar Association Participated in an International Forum in China

From October 29 to 31, 2025, an international forum titled “China (Kashgar) Central and South Asia – Rule of Law 2025” was held in Kashgar,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region of the People’s Republic of China.

The event was organized by the Law Society of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region, the Law Society of Guangdong Province, and the Legal Exchange Center of the China Law Society.

The Azerbaijan Bar Association (ABA) was represented at the forum by Elchin Usub, a member of the Presidium, and Gozal Huseynzade, Head of the ABA’s International Cooperation Department. The ceremony was also attended by representatives of bar associations, judicial and prosecutorial bodies, as well as academic circles from various countries.

The purpose of the forum was to deepen legal cooperation between Central and South Asian countries and to contribute to the high-quality joint implementation of the “Belt and Road” initiative.

In his speech, Elchin Usub delivered a presentation on “Establishing an Integrated Mechanism for the Prevention and Resolution of Disputes under the Belt and Road Initiative”, emphasizing the importance of the forum.

He noted that major projects such as the Baku–Tbilisi–Kars railway and the Baku International Sea Trade Port play a significant role in the development of both Azerbaijan and the Belt and Road Initiative as a whole. The audience was informed that Azerbaijan’s legislation and international treaties to which the country is a party ensure the protection of investors’ rights, while the operation of the Alat Free Economic Zone and Industrial Parks creates a favorable environment for foreign investments.

Continuing his speech, Elchin Usub provided information on Azerbaijan’s transit potential and its role in international legal regulations. He also shared the news about the opening of the Baku Arbitration Center on October 24–25, highlighting it as an important step in the development of alternative dispute resolution mechanisms in Azerbaijan.

Furthermore, the Presidium member stressed the importance of establishing joint mechanisms for the sustainable and effective implementation of Belt and Road projects, and expressed the ABA’s readiness to continue supporting initiatives in this field in the future.

As part of the visit, members of the ABA delegation met with Wang Hongxiang, Vice President of the China Law Society. During the meeting, the parties discussed prospects for future cooperation, the development of legal relations, and other issues of mutual interest.

The delegation also met with the head of the Law Society of the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region, exchanging views on new opportunities for cooperation.
